The Hayloft is a 19th century hay barn that was an intrinsic part of the spice route between Penzance and London. Having been a restaurant for 40 years, the Burns family bought The Hayloft in 2016 and have been renovating the building back to former glory.

Our award winning team bring the best of local, seasonal ingredients and make everything fresh on site: from bread to butter - bacon to sausages. Family & dog friendly, outdoor terrace, easy access, free WIFI & free parking, come and enjoy the best of local today!

Food was to a lesser quality than in the past. Scollops came out at almost room temperature. Service was okay, one mistake on a drinks order and food seemed a bit slow to come out however. The ambience was similar to past experiences and what you’d expect from the place - good. Cleanliness is what really let the place down. In spite of the fact we’re in a global pandemic and there’s ever growing legislation coming out because of it, the table clearly hadn’t been wiped since its previous occupants - plenty of salt strewn over it and quite sticky, likely due to a spilt drink. Overall disappointed compared to past visits to the same restaurant.
